Regional Resilience Initiatives The Tampa Bay Regional Planning Council is actively focusing on regional resilience, launching initiatives such as the Resilient Ready Tampa Bay and the Resiliency Action Plan. This demonstrates ongoing investment in disaster preparedness and climate adaptation, creating cross-sector partnership opportunities and demand for resilient infrastructure solutions.

Focus on Climate and Shoreline Protection The launch of tools such as the Resilient Shorelines Model Ordinance template indicates a strong emphasis on shoreline and environmental protection. Companies specializing in environmental tech, sustainable infrastructure, or ordinance compliance could find opportunities to collaborate or provide solutions.
